  • Title

    Research on land-use structure in the water-level-fluctuating zone of Three Gorges Reservoir area based on information entropy — A case study of Kaixian County in Chongqing City, China

  • Abstract
    According to the operation of Three Gorges Project, a water-level-fluctuating zone with 30m high will come into being in Three Gorges Reservoir Area, which will bring a succession of ecological and environmental problems. Therefore the research on the land-use structure of water-level-fluctuating zone is very important for environmental protection in Three Gorges Reservoir Area. Using the land use data and remote sensing image from 2003 to 2009 in Kaixian County which holds the biggest area of water-level-fluctuating zone, this paper adopts the information entropy model to analyze the dynamic changes of land-use system´s order degree during the process of forming the Reservoir, and simulates five kinds of land use pattern. The results showed as following: 1) with the upgrade of reservoir water level, the entropy of land use system is increasing. It demonstrates that the land use structure is in higher order relatively in 2003, and land use disorder increased highly in 2009. 2) The wetland protection pattern is the optimal pattern in four simulation patterns. At the same time, it confirmed the importance of wetland protection in urban edge. Although the current “dam” pattern is sub-optimal, its ecological and economic benefits are relatively reasonable. Therefore current “dam” pattern is acceptable.
